The franciscan convert : or, a recantation sermon of Anthony Egan, late confessor general of the Kingdom of Ireland, and Guardian of the Priory of Monasterioris, in the Province of Leinster; now a Minister of the Gospel, according to the Ordination of the Church of England. preached at St. Maudlin's, in Old Fish-Street, London, April 6, 1673.
